Itinerary

Day 1  Seoul            
Welcome to South Korea. On arrival, meet your driver and transfer to your hotel. Later, you will meet your guide and fellow travellers for this evening's welcome dinner.          

Day 2  Seoul          
Begin your Seoul adventure at Gyeongbok Palace and the attend a Korean cooking class where you will make traditional bibimbap and enjoy your own creations for lunch! This afternoon, head to the observation deck of the N Seoul Tower for panoramic views over the city.            

Day 3  Seoul          
Start today early and take a morning tour of the DMZ, a strip of land that serves as a buffer zone between North and South Korea. Explore the DMZ Theatre & Exhibition Hall, walk along the 3rd Infiltration Tunnel, visit Dora Observatory & Station, and see the Bridge of Freedom. Later, return to Seoul and stroll through Gwangjang Market.          

Day 4  Seoul to Gyeongju    
Take a train from Seoul to Gyeongju. A city of cultural and historical relics, Gyeongju is called ‘the museum without walls’. Explore Gyeongju this afternoon, starting at the UNESCO World Heritage Sites of Seokguram Grotto and Bulguksa Temple. Later, take a stroll along Anapji Pond.            

Day 5  Gyeongju to Busan  
Begin the day at Gyeongju National Museum. Visit Tumuli Park, filled with the burial mounds of Sillan royals and nobility, and have the opportunity to enter an excavated tomb. Continue by road to Busan. Enjoy a tour of Busan, starting with a walk through the famous Jagalchi Fish Market, one of the largest seafood markets in Asia. Next head to Dongbaekseom Island and soak up the before wandering along Haeundae Beach.          

Day 6  Busan to Fukuoka        
Say goodbye to South Korea fly to Fukuoka on the Japanese island of Kyushu. After you clear immigration, your guide will welcome you to Japan.  

Day 7  Fukuoka to Hiroshima  
Begin the day with a visit to the Dazaifu Tenmangu Shinto Shrine before exploring the National Museum to learn about the city’s past. Later, board a bullet train (Shinkansen) for a speedy journey to Hiroshima.          

Day 8  Hiroshima        
Spend the day in Hiroshima. Begin with a visit to the Peace Memorial Park and Museum, where you will have the opportunity to pay homage to the victims of the 1945 atomic bomb. Later, visit an oyster farm by boat before a short ride over the Seto Inland Sea to the holy island of Miyajima. Here, visit the Itsukushima Shrine and admire its giant torii gate, which appears to float on the water when the tide is in. Return to Hiroshima for dinner.          

Day 9  Hiroshima to Osaka  
Take a bullet train to the town of Kurashiki and explore its beautifully preserved Bikan Historical Quarter. Next, drive to Okayama and visit Koraku-en Garden, one of the ‘Three Great Gardens of Japan’. Later, board another bullet train to the vibrant city of Osaka.    

Day 10  Osaka          
Drive to Nara, Japan’s former imperial capital and look out for the park's beautiful resident sika deer. Visit Todai-ji Temple, the world’s largest wooden structure. After lunch, return to Osaka and enjoy a stroll in Dotonbori, famous for its eye catching billboards. Finally, visit the famous Osaka Castle, known for its views of the city.            

Day 11  Osaka to Kyoto        
Drive to Kyoto. This enchanting city was the capital of Japan for some thousand years and remains the epitome of traditional Japan. Visit Ryoan-ji, the Zen ‘temple of the peaceful dragon’, and the famous Golden Pavilion of Kinkaku-ji before observing the age old rituals of a tea ceremony.          

Day 12  Kyoto          
Start the day by visiting the Arashiyama bamboo forest. Later, try your hand at the Japanese art of fan painting before enjoying the rare opportunity to have lunch with a Maiko (apprentice geisha). This afternoon, visit the mesmerising Fushimi Inari Shrine, which covers Mount Inari.

Day 13  Kyoto to Tokyo        
This morning, transfer to Kyoto station and take a bullet train to Odawara. Visit the Hakone shrine on the shores of Lake Ashi and enjoy the breathtaking views of Mount Fuji in the background. After lunch, take part in a Yosegi marquetry craft experience, before continuing by road to Tokyo, Japan’s capital city.      

Day 14  Tokyo            
Head to the Tokyo Skytree and ascend to the observation deck for magnificent views. Later, head to the vibrant Asakusa district and soak up the ambience of Senso-ji, Tokyo’s oldest Buddhist temple. After lunch, visit a bonsai museum and observe a demonstration before trying your hand at pruning your own. Later, pass by the famous Shibuya Crossing en route back to the hotel. End the day by taking a leisurely farewell dinner cruise on Tokyo Bay for some excellent city vistas.          

Day 15  Tokyo            
This morning is free at leisure before you transfer to the airport for your onward arrangements.
